Episode Summary: In this episode of Building Families: The Surrogacy Law Podcast, host Shameika Rhymes sits down with Massachusetts surrogacy attorney Melissa Torto to explore the intricacies of the surrogacy process. Melissa shares her journey from aspiring litigator to passionate advocate for families navigating surrogacy, egg donation, and embryo donation. The discussion covers critical aspects such as choosing between independent surrogacy and agency assistance, the importance of communication among intended parents, surrogates, clinics, and attorneys, and the nuances of surrogacy agreements. Melissa emphasizes the significance of trust and partnership in the surrogacy journey, highlighting the need for clear expectations and open dialogue. This episode provides valuable insights for anyone considering surrogacy, offering guidance on legal steps, relationship building, and managing the emotional complexities involved.
